Korsakoff's Syndrome

A chronic memory disorder caused by severe deficiency of thiamine (vitamin B1), often associated with alcoholism.

Cerebral Trauma

Cerebral Trauma refers to physical injuries to the brain caused by external force, potentially leading to significant cognitive, physical, and emotional impairments.

Anterograde Amnesia

A condition that prevents new memories from forming after the onset of the amnesia, leaving the person unable to remember recent events or learn new information.

Procedural Memory

Is a type of long-term memory that involves how to perform different actions and skills, essentially knowing "how" to do things.
